While many people will be focused on the festive celebrations at this time of the year, business owners and other taxpayers must not forget the all-important Self-Assessment deadline.
The deadline for sending 2016-17 tax returns to HMRC is midnight on 31 January 2018.
The penalty regime for missing the 31 January filing deadline includes an initial £100 penalty, which applies even if there is no tax to pay, or if the tax due is paid on time.
It is important that you do not leave submission until the last minute, as from experience HM Revenue & Customs tends to take a more careful view of those returns submitted near to the deadline.
